WebBread can't be eaten in space. The reason is bread crumbs. In the microgravity environment of space, these crumbs will run around. They will be accidentally inhaled in the eyes and nose of astronauts, or they will get into the trachea of astronauts. Best. pseudonym1066 • 10 yr. ago. Yes it can do, it depends on the circumstances. Ordinary untreated food would rot if it was in a spaceship. 'Space food' eaten by astronauts tends not to rot, because it is treated and vacuum sealed.
